Wood window installation services involve the careful removal of existing windows and the precise fitting of new wooden frames and sashes. This process often includes measuring openings to ensure a snug and secure fit, as well as sealing and insulating the new windows to improve energy efficiency. Skilled installers pay attention to details such as proper alignment, weatherproofing, and finishing touches to ensure the windows are both functional and aesthetically pleasing. The goal is to enhance the overall appearance of a property while providing durable and properly functioning wood windows.
These services help address common issues associated with aging or damaged windows, such as drafts, difficulty in opening or closing, and deterioration of the window frame or sash. Installing new wood windows can significantly improve insulation, reducing heating and cooling costs. Additionally, quality installation can prevent water leaks, drafts, and air infiltration, which can lead to structural damage or increased energy bills over time. Properly installed wood windows also contribute to noise reduction and security, making them a practical upgrade for many homeowners.

Material Costs - The cost of wood window materials typically ranges from $150 to $600 per window, depending on the type of wood and design. Higher-end options or custom designs may increase the price.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ific choices.
Labor Expenses - Installation labor generally costs between $200 and $800 per window. Factors influencing the price include window size, complexity of the installation, and local labor rates. Contact local service providers for precise quotes.
Additional Fees - Additional costs such as removal of old windows, framing adjustments, or finishing work can add $50 to $300 per window. These fees vary based on the scope of work required by local contractors.
Total Project Cost - Overall, installing wood windows in Wake County and nearby areas typically falls between $400 and $1,700 per window. Exact prices depend on material choices, installation complexity, and specific project requirements. Local pros can help determine accurate estimates for each project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
